Job Description
As a part of our Advanced Technology Prototyping team within the Air and Space Force Solutions Business Area, you'll join a diverse group of driven professionals who research and design edge capabilities that address some of the hardest problems within the Department of Defense (DoD) and Intelligence Community (IC). We are looking for an engineer to add their skills to our team supporting rapid prototyping efforts. With us, you'll be able to make an impact while you hone your skills and grow your career. This is an exciting and dynamic job opportunity where you'll not only work on mission-critical projects but lay the groundwork for a diverse set of research and development opportunities.
Travel and local commute between company campuses and other possible non-company locations may be required.
Job Responsibilities
  • Work as part of a software development team to design and implement rapid prototypes for a broad range of Intelligence, Surveillance and Reconnaissance (ISR), sensor exploitation, tracking, and Command and Control (C2) challenges
  • Develop cutting-edge modeling and simulation tools and algorithms across the air, land, sea, space domains in real-time and faster-than-real-time systems
  • Take ownership of code bases from requirements, design, implementation, maintenance, and test
  • Lead small teams including decomposing high-level tasks
  • Participate in the Agile development process and employ DevSecOps best practices
  • Strong organization skills with the ability to multi-task, readily adapt to change, and respond to quick turn-around requests
  • Collaborate within a multi-disciplinary team of scientists and engineers across various groups and divisions
  • Support customer meetings, demonstrations, or other externally facing opportunities

Required Education, Experience, & Skills
  • Bachelor's Degree in an engineering or science field with 6+ years of relevant professional experience OR an advanced degree in a related field with 4+ years of experience
  • Capable of leading teams of software and system engineers including managing scope and schedule
  • Experienced developer with strong coding, debugging, design and problem-solving skills
  • Proficient in multiple high-level programming languages, e.g. Java, C++, Rust, etc.
  • Experience using collaborative source code management, Agile Development, and DevSecOps
  • Experience with Windows and Linux Development Environments
  • Strong communication skills with the ability to explain complex technical concepts to technical and nontechnical teammates

Preferred Education, Experience, & Skills
  • Active Secret Clearance, able to get TS/SCI Clearance
  • Motivated collaborator with internal and external teams
  • Familiarity with real-time or time critical processing pipelines
  • Experience with cloud native technologies, e.g. Docker, Kubernetes, Harbor, Helm
  • Domain knowledge in one or more of the following areas:
    • Space, air, and/or ground systems
    • Modeling & simulation (M&S)
    • Tracking methodologies
    • Command and control (C2)
    • Mission planning
    • Data analysis and performance evaluation
    • UI/UX design and development including GIS

What you need to know about the Colorado Tech Scene

With a business-friendly climate and research universities like CU Boulder and Colorado State, Colorado has made a name for itself as a startup ecosystem. The state boasts a skilled workforce and high quality of life thanks to its affordable housing, vibrant cultural scene and unparalleled opportunities for outdoor recreation. Colorado is also home to the National Renewable Energy Laboratory, helping cement its status as a hub for renewable energy innovation.

Key Facts About Colorado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 260,000; 8.5%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Lockheed Martin, Century Link, Comcast, BAE Systems, Level 3
  • Key Industries: Software, artificial intelligence, aerospace, e-commerce, fintech, healthtech
  • Funding Landscape: $4.9 billion in VC fun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Access Venture Partners, Ridgeline Ventures, Techstars, Blackhorn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Colorado School of Mines, University of Colorado Boulder, University of Denver, Colorado State University, Mesa Laboratory, Space Science Institute, National Center for Atmospheric Research, National Renewable Energy Laboratory, Gottlieb Institute
